Narendra Modi is today in the news for an apolitical reason. For a change, forget politics. The Prime Minister has just invited everyone to enjoy memes made on him.
Earlier on Thursday, Modi tweeted out a pic in which he is seen trying to catch a glimpse of the solar eclipse. The pic became the stuff of memes, with both his supporters and critics using it in different ways to generate humour. When someone tweeted out the pic and said that it’s becoming a meme, Modi retweeted it and said, “Most welcome. Enjoy!”
His supporters soon started trending #CoolestPM on Twitter in order to highlight how Modi is so cool because he is chilled about memes/jokes made on him.
In an interview in the past, Modi revealed that he does enjoy the creativity of the meme-creators. “In memes made on me, I see their creativity more than Modi,” the PM once said.
